Washington Redskins are ruthlessly trolled after revealing name-change to ‘Washington Football Team’ amid racism storm

THE Washington Redskins have been savagely trolled online after revealing their new name is the “Washington Football Team” due to a racism furore.

On Thursday, the announced they would be re-branding because people said the “Redskins” name and its logo depicting a Native American chief was racist.

“We’re retiring our old name,” the team said. “And building a new kind of team. For the upcoming season, we’re calling ourselves The Washington Football Team.”

The word “Washington” with “Football Team, EST 1932” underneath will replace the old name on its logo, which had been in use for 37 years.

Their new home uniforms with the temporary name will debut in Week 1 against the Eagles, and its road uniforms in Week 2 against the Arizona Cardinals, reported ESPN.

A new permanent name will be discussed with players, alumni, fans, sponsors and the community, Terry Bateman, the franchise’s new executive vice president said.

Team owner Dan Snyder initially resisted efforts to change the name but eventually gave in when sponsors like FedEx demanded it.

The name change came about during the widespread Black Lives Matter protests following George Floyd‘s police custody death in Minneapolis.

Critics said the Redskins name was offensive to Native Americans.

Other suggestions included Red Hawks, Red Wolves and the Washington Warriors and fans weren’t impressed with their “boring” new moniker.

THE CLEVELAND INDIANS

The Cleveland Indians are also planning a name change, their owner Paul Dolan said.

He met with Cleveland’s players, front-office members and manager Terry Francona earlier this week for “candid and productive” talks on the matter.

“Our players care about the organization and feel strongly about social justice and racial equality,’ Dolan said.

“I support their interest in using their platform to unite our city and our nation through their actions.

“As I explained to our players, I am invested in engaging our community and appropriate stakeholders to help determine the best path forward with regard to our team name.

“In the coming weeks, we will engage Native American leaders to better understand their perspectives, meet with local civic leaders, and continue to listen to the perceptions of our players, fans, partners and employees.”
